Output eb8a75f266a2bb9a55184052a17e27d0da9e9cfd7d4c9cd2d458177c2f391d61:961

value
2005074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24f7fa592b8b140c6ac855c036b0d90da7544c54 OP_EQUAL
address
MBGdd9KUn8mkH5GWUv4pDztS2sUbDXbeLH
transaction
eb8a75f266a2bb9a55184052a17e27d0da9e9cfd7d4c9cd2d458177c2f391d61
spent
true